About this listen

A new world. A magical sword. A kingdom in peril.

 

When Yorick moves into his grandfather's house and discovers a magical sword, he opens a portal into a fantasy realm known as Exigen. 

 

Talk about being thrown into the deep end. If he wants to survive, he must battle monsters, level up, and learn to avoid vicious tentacle monsters. 

 

With the fate of the Kingdom in peril, only Yorick and his enchanted sword can save the princess and thwart the forces of evil.

 

Join the adventure of a lifetime in this new action-packed isekai LitRPG adventure from Ryan Rimmel, bestselling author of Noobtown.

I loved noobtown. Noobtown was everything this isn't. if you are here because you liked noobtown, don't.

this is plain vanilla, a bit cringy and the sword is just plain annoying. Also thr performance is not great. I am not certain if I will finish this...

a bit more detail, spoiler warning. This is a plain vanilla class, adventure and progression...the mc doesn't even get to choose anything for hinself. the sword considers him too dumb to do it for himself. At the same time the class, or maybe just the sword, is op. The mc pretends to the "role" and everyone just swoons. Maybe theres a huge reversal in there somewhere, but frankly I keep listening and have found it to be unexceptional so far.
